Transaction 40cfc3625598807c4e82da2a35832d17a5b5fe2f5b5ddc13629977e2fb6d3b23

1 Input
2 Outputs
  • 40cfc3625598807c4e82da2a35832d17a5b5fe2f5b5ddc13629977e2fb6d3b23:0
  • value  10355504
    address  1DXtm6cJAUWXysJZxSg4EJjgBBCwhrndd3
  • 40cfc3625598807c4e82da2a35832d17a5b5fe2f5b5ddc13629977e2fb6d3b23:1
  • value  863704
    address  172M5ikpiE4YmsAFaqAv8kK9jxFbvHDx4s